In this episode of GaN Talk, brought to you by EPC, host Maurizio Di Paolo Emilio is joined by Alex Lidow, CEO and co-founder of Efficient Power Conversion, to discuss a major milestone in power electronics: the launch into mass production of EPC’s first seventh-generation GaN power transistor, the EPC2366. Delivering up to three times better performance than comparable silicon MOSFETs, this breakthrough device is designed for high-efficiency, high-density power systems. Together, Maurizio and Alex explore what makes Gen-7 GaN unique, which applications will benefit most, and how this technology could spell the end of the low-voltage MOSFET era.
